Strahinja Val Markovic
85867a391c
Updated to latest ycmd
2014-08-28 14:07:12 -07:00
Strahinja Val Markovic
2a704bc668
Custom identifier support now done.
...
This commit is the YCM-client part of the support. The ycmd support is
already done.
We now need per-language identifier regexes in ycmd (see
identifier_utils.py). There's some for HTML, CSS and the generic regex
that was used for everything until now. Pull requests welcome for other
languages.
Fixes #86 .
2014-08-28 11:39:10 -07:00
Strahinja Val Markovic
57b1ae129c
Added a unicode test for OverlapLength()
2014-08-28 11:39:10 -07:00
Strahinja Val Markovic
fd553d372b
Mentioning YCM_CORES var in FAQ when out of RAM.
2014-08-28 11:39:10 -07:00
Strahinja Val Markovic
c48c92d9ba
Removed out-of-date sentence from README.
2014-08-28 11:39:10 -07:00
Strahinja Val Markovic
66a838aa2f
Updating to latest ycmd
2014-08-22 19:50:03 -07:00
Strahinja Val Markovic
b8975bf75a
Updating to latest ycmd
2014-08-22 14:39:08 -07:00
Strahinja Val Markovic
202773bfe1
Updating to latest ycmd
2014-08-22 11:28:27 -07:00
Strahinja Val Markovic
c032cf30c0
Removing default server_location.
2014-08-22 11:25:58 -07:00
Strahinja Val Markovic
32e3494d6e
Handling os.getcwd() throwing an exception.
...
This can happen if the CWD has been deleted.
Fixes #1129
2014-08-20 13:40:17 -07:00
Strahinja Val Markovic
66898f539e
Updating to latest ycmd
2014-08-19 14:01:58 -07:00
Strahinja Val Markovic
a5b750703f
Comment update
2014-08-19 13:59:33 -07:00
Strahinja Val Markovic
92084bf91a
Updating to latest ycmd
2014-08-08 14:44:06 -07:00
Strahinja Val Markovic
181f494c0b
Docs now state correct location of libclang lib
...
The location moved after the ycmd split.
Fixes #1113 .
2014-08-04 13:14:24 -07:00
Strahinja Val Markovic
acb8f5bcf5
Update to latest ycmd
2014-08-01 09:26:08 -07:00
Strahinja Val Markovic
f1ebf51fcb
Fix traceback on quote in filename
...
Fixes #1109
2014-07-31 10:30:03 -07:00
Val Markovic
221540e0b0
Merge pull request #1103 from vphilippon/master
...
Fix : Close Preview Window after insertion.
2014-07-28 11:21:42 -07:00
vphilippon
5382ade94f
Close Preview Window after insertion, fixed.
...
Remove s:searched_and_results_found. No more need for it.
2014-07-25 20:01:26 -04:00
Strahinja Val Markovic
67288080ea
Bumping to latest ycmd
2014-07-22 14:22:35 -07:00
Val Markovic
fd324cbcbb
Merge pull request #1070 from evansb/master
...
Fix unicode-character filename bug.
2014-07-21 15:31:45 -07:00
Strahinja Val Markovic
c05625649d
Mentioning how to get cmake to generate flags db
...
Fixes #1084
2014-07-21 14:56:46 -07:00
Val Markovic
e0e9fb9751
Merge pull request #1065 from ntkme/fix-build-script
...
Fix running scripts from a directory whose name contains space
2014-07-16 09:59:28 -07:00
Val Markovic
61bc2c315d
Merge pull request #1049 from dcohenp/doc-fix
...
Fix "GoToImplementation" command name in docs.
2014-07-16 09:57:56 -07:00
Val Markovic
dfdadbdbcb
Merge pull request #869 from AlexJF/wild_autosem_disable
...
Allow '*' in ycm_filetype_specific_completion_to_disable.
2014-07-16 09:56:52 -07:00
Evan Sebastian
d18d515b29
Fix unicode-character filename bug.
...
Issued here https://github.com/Valloric/YouCompleteMe/issues/1069
To reproduce:
1. Create any file with unicode character on its filename, e.g `Ω.c`
2. Open the file and start adding codes until >5 lines (i.e ycm start compiling)
3. YCM will crash due to unicode encoding error. See issue referenced above for complete log.
2014-07-07 22:52:17 +07:00
なつき
f1a7e2dc7e
Fix running scripts from a directory whose name contains space
2014-07-03 17:17:23 -07:00
Alexandre Fonseca
e13cd9b696
Document '*' in ycm_filetype_specific_completion_to_disable.
2014-06-30 15:36:37 +02:00
Alexandre Fonseca
09379b3ff6
Allow '*' in ycm_filetype_specific_completion_to_disable.
...
I love YCM's auto popup with keyword completion when power typing but
would rather not have semantic completion activate unless I really want
it to (most semantic completers are somewhat slow and sometimes end up
breaking my flow). When in API exploration mode, I don't mind having
to press C-Space to force completion and wait a bit more.
Unless I'm mistaken, the current code does not allow wildcards in the
specification of filetypes on which to disable automatic semantic
completion. This change allows the use of '*' to disable automatic
semantic completion in all files.
2014-06-30 15:36:37 +02:00
Daniel Cohen
d4d2d2be35
Fix "GoToImplementation" command name in docs.
2014-06-24 00:22:26 -04:00
Strahinja Val Markovic
9cff4e8548
Updated to latest ycmd
...
Fixes #1033 .
2014-06-10 11:15:06 -07:00
Strahinja Val Markovic
6cd929c829
Further support for diag line_num < 1
...
Fixes #1028
2014-06-09 10:18:03 -07:00
Strahinja Val Markovic
afbc7869a7
Fix off-by-one error with location list diags
2014-06-09 10:04:07 -07:00
Val Markovic
7afcb4bccc
Merge pull request #1020 from adelarsq/patch-1
...
Bundle name is deprecated.
2014-06-07 09:45:02 -07:00
Adelar da Silva Queiróz
202d8ec36c
Change reference of Bundle to Plugin in the docs
2014-06-05 00:20:27 -03:00
Adelar da Silva Queiróz
8672bacbea
Change reference of Bundle to Plugin in the docs
2014-06-05 00:17:57 -03:00
Adelar da Silva Queiróz
fa95d7c0f8
Bundle name is deprecated.
...
Bundle name is not used anymore in the Vundle plugin. Use Plugin instead.
2014-06-05 00:13:34 -03:00
Strahinja Val Markovic
72936e42f5
Updating vimdoc from readme
...
Fixes #1009
2014-06-03 17:20:59 -07:00
Strahinja Val Markovic
0cdb588207
Updating to latest ycmd
...
Diagnostic & completion 'kind' changed in the REST API.
2014-06-03 14:49:53 -07:00
Strahinja Val Markovic
e9a318fc7c
Update to latest ycmd
...
Upstream completions API changed.
2014-06-02 15:15:45 -07:00
Strahinja Val Markovic
9699e7990d
Updating to latest ycmd
2014-06-02 14:00:08 -07:00
Strahinja Val Markovic
748afecc4a
Handle libclang diags for line_num 0
...
Fixes #978
2014-05-29 13:25:43 -07:00
Strahinja Val Markovic
4cc919288e
Updating to latest ycmd
2014-05-29 12:55:42 -07:00
Strahinja Val Markovic
09d4723fcc
Updating to latest ycmd
...
Top-level 'filetypes' property not needed in request data anymore.
2014-05-29 10:42:46 -07:00
Strahinja Val Markovic
da3f03caa8
Minor rewording in README
2014-05-28 16:12:56 -07:00
Strahinja Val Markovic
666cf3859a
Better detection of shortmess 'c' availability
...
Also noting that the annoying messages during completion go away with Vim
7.3.314.
Related to #642 .
2014-05-28 15:48:49 -07:00
Strahinja Val Markovic
8615e408b4
Updating to latest ycmd
2014-05-28 11:24:33 -07:00
Strahinja Val Markovic
5d647fec99
Removing erroneous whitespace
2014-05-28 10:20:54 -07:00
Strahinja Val Markovic
6fa49582ed
Fix missing param in OmniCompletionRequest
2014-05-28 00:05:50 -07:00
Strahinja Val Markovic
9100044afc
Refactored completion request creation
...
- OmniCompleter is now more similar to other Completers.
- CompletionRequest doesn't store start_column anymore.
- Calling BuildRequestData only once per request.
2014-05-27 17:38:34 -07:00
Strahinja Val Markovic
876eaf9c33
OmniCompleter requests now have buffer data
...
RequestWrap needs buffer data to produce computed properties.
2014-05-27 15:34:46 -07:00